Abstract

Official abstract text for this publication.

Aspects of this disclosure are directed to techniques that enable a computing device to provide a visual indication that there is no additional content to scroll. When a user continues to perform a scroll gesture and scrolls to the end of the content and attempts to continue to scroll the content (i.e., overscrolls the content), a computing device configured in accordance with the techniques of this disclosure may visually stretch at least a portion of the displayed content. In various instances, the computing device may determine various characteristics of the scroll gesture, such as location on a presence-sensitive screen of the computing device, velocity, acceleration, duration, etc. Based on one or more of these scroll gesture characteristics, the computing device may determine a stretch ratio and may apply the stretch ratio to at least a portion of the displayed content.

First claim

Opening claim text (preview).

1 . A method comprising: outputting, for display by a display device, a graphical user interface of an application executing at a computing device, wherein the graphical user interface includes a content portion and an application interface portion different from the content portion; receiving, by the computing device, an indication of a user input to scroll, in a direction, content included in the content portion of the graphical user interface; and responsive to determining, by the computing device, that there is no additional content to scroll in the direction: determining, by the computing device, one or more characteristics of the user input; determining, by the computing device and based on at least one of the one or more characteristics of the user input, a stretch ratio; generating, by the computing device, an updated content portion by at least applying the stretch ratio to at least a portion of content included in the content portion of the graphical user interface when there is no additional content to scroll in the direction; and outputting, for display, the graphical user interface including the updated content portion having at least the portion of the content stretched by the stretch ratio. 2 . The method of claim 1 , wherein the stretch ratio changes based on a respective distance of each pixel included in the portion of content included in the content portion of the graphical user interface from at least one edge of the display device away from which the user input moves. 3 . The method of claim 1 , wherein applying the stretch ratio includes applying the stretch ratio to one or more of a bitmap representation of at least the portion of the content included in the content portion of the graphical user interface or to a low-level surface prior to the content being displayed. 4 . The method of claim 1 , wherein the application interface portion of the graphical user interface is not stretched by the stretch ratio. 5 . The method of claim 1 , wherein the portion of the content stretched by the stretch ratio is a portion of the content displayed between an edge of the application interface portion of the graphical user interface and a location at which the user input is detected. 6 . The method of claim 1 , wherein the direction of the scroll is away from a first edge and a second edge of the graphical user interface, wherein determining the stretch ratio comprises: determining, based on a component of the user input moving away from the first edge, a first stretch ratio in a direction away from the first edge; and determining, based on a component of the user input moving away from the second edge, a second stretch ratio in a direction away from the second edge, and wherein generating the updated content portion comprises applying, by the computing device, the first stretch ratio and the second stretch ratio to at least the portion of the content included in the content portion of the graphical user interface when there is no additional content to scroll in the direction such that the portion of the content is visually stretched relative to both the first edge and the second edge. 7 . The method of claim 1 , wherein generating the updated content portion comprises: identifying one or more textual elements included in the portion of the content; and stretching space between the one or more textual elements by the stretch ratio without stretching the one or more textual elements. 8 . The method of claim 1 , further comprising: determining, by the computing device, a length of the user input; and adjusting, by the computing device, the stretch ratio based on the length of the user input. 9 . The method of claim 8 , wherein adjusting the stretch ratio comprises adjusting the stretch ratio inversely proportional to the length of the user input. 10 . The method of claim 1 , wherein the updated content portion is a first updated content portion, the method further comprising: responsive to a cessation of the user input to scroll the content, generating a second updated content portion by at least ceasing to apply the stretch ratio to the content. 11 . The method of claim 1 , wherein the direction of the scroll is one of vertical, horizontal, or a combination of vertical and horizontal. 12 .
